2. The Basic Components of Nasi Goreng Sederhana

The Rice: The Foundation of Flavor

Nasi Goreng Sederhana revolves around one essential ingredient: rice. Indonesian long-grain rice, often jasmine or basmati, serves as the perfect canvas for the symphony of flavors that defines this dish. Cooked al dente to retain its texture, the rice acts as the foundation for the harmonious blend of spices, proteins, and vegetables.

Aromatic Spices: Unleashing Indonesian Flavors

No Nasi Goreng Sederhana would be complete without its aromatic spice mix. A combination of garlic, shallots, turmeric, and belacan, boosted with a touch of kecap manis (sweet soy sauce), infuses the dish with quintessential Indonesian flavors. The spices bring a vibrant and enticing aroma while delivering a symphony of delightful tastes.

A Detailed Table Breakdown of Nasi Goreng Sederhana

Here’s a detailed breakdown of the components and key ingredients of Nasi Goreng Sederhana:

Components Key Ingredients
Rice Indonesian long-grain rice (jasmine or basmati)
Aromatic Spices Garlic, shallots, turmeric, belacan
Protein Chicken, shrimp, tofu (optional)
Vegetables Carrots, bell peppers, snap peas
Sauce Kecap manis (sweet soy sauce)
Garnish Fried shallots, sliced cucumbers

FAQ: Frequently Asked Questions About Nasi Goreng Sederhana

1. What does “Nasi Goreng Sederhana” mean?

Translated to English, “Nasi Goreng Sederhana” means “Simple Fried Rice.” It signifies the humble yet flavorful nature of this Indonesian dish.

2. Can I use other types of rice for Nasi Goreng Sederhana?

While Indonesian long-grain rice is traditionally used, you can experiment with other types of rice such as short-grain or brown rice to add a unique twist to the dish.

3. Is Nasi Goreng Sederhana a spicy dish?

Nasi Goreng Sederhana is known for its aromatic spices rather than intense spiciness. However, you can adjust the heat level according to your personal preference by adding chili peppers or a dash of chili sauce.

4. Can I make Nasi Goreng Sederhana ahead of time?

Although Nasi Goreng Sederhana is best enjoyed fresh, you can prepare the rice and the spice mix in advance. Assemble the dish by stir-frying the rice and adding the remaining ingredients just before serving.

5. Is Nasi Goreng Sederhana suitable for vegetarians?

Yes! Nasi Goreng Sederhana can be easily adapted for vegetarians by omitting the meat and seafood components. Simply load the dish with an abundance of colorful vegetables for a delightful vegetarian-friendly version.

6. Can I freeze leftover Nasi Goreng Sederhana?

While it’s generally recommended to consume Nasi Goreng Sederhana immediately, you can store leftover portions in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to two days. However, note that the texture and flavors may be slightly altered upon reheating.

7. What other Indonesian dishes complement Nasi Goreng Sederhana?

A variety of Indonesian dishes can be enjoyed alongside Nasi Goreng Sederhana, such as Satay, Gado-Gado, Soto Ayam, and Rendang. These dishes offer a diverse range of flavors, textures, and culinary experiences.

8. Can I make Nasi Goreng Sederhana gluten-free?

Yes! To ensure Nasi Goreng Sederhana is gluten-free, use tamari sauce or a gluten-free soy sauce alternative instead of kecap manis.

9. What are some popular regional variations of Nasi Goreng Sederhana?

Indonesia’s multicultural nature has given rise to regional variations of Nasi Goreng Sederhana. Some popular regional variations include Nasi Goreng Jawa (Javanese-style), Nasi Goreng Aceh (Acehnese-style), and Nasi Goreng Kampung (Village-style).

10. Is Nasi Goreng Sederhana a popular street food in Indonesia?

Absolutely! Nasi Goreng Sederhana is a beloved street food in Indonesia. You can find it sizzling on the griddles of bustling street food stalls, ready to be savored by locals and travelers alike.
